Jacopo V. Bizzarri is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Clinical Psychology and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, Jacopo V. Bizzarri has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 378 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Epidemiology, 6 papers in Clinical Psychology and 6 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in Jacopo V. Bizzarri's work include Substance Abuse Treatment and Outcomes (8 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(4 papers) and Bipolar Disorder and Treatment (4 papers). Jacopo V. Bizzarri is often cited by papers focused on Substance Abuse Treatment and Outcomes (8 papers), Anxiety, Depression, Psychometrics, Treatment, Cognitive Processes (4 papers) and Bipolar Disorder and Treatment (4 papers). Jacopo V. Bizzarri collaborates with scholars based in Italy, United States and Austria. Jacopo V. Bizzarri's co-authors include Paola Rucci, Alfredo Sbrana, Chiara Gonnelli, Laura Ravani, Giovanni Battista Cassano, Liliana Dell’Osso, Angelo Giovanni Icro Maremmani, Icro Maremmani, Jean Endicott and Gilberto Gerra and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Nervous and Mental Disease, Psychiatry Research and Pharmacology Biochemistry and Behavior.

All Works

14 of 14 papers shown
1.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., Daria Piacentino, Georgios D. Kotzalidis, et al.. (2020). Aggression and Violence Toward Healthcare Workers in a Psychiatric Service in Italy. The Journal of Nervous and Mental Disease. 208(4). 299–305. 16 indexed citations
2.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., Livia Sanna, Angelo Giovanni Icro Maremmani, et al.. (2016). The newer Opioid Agonist Treatment with lower substitutive opiate doses is associated with better toxicology outcome than the older Harm Reduction Treatment. Annals of General Psychiatry. 15(1). 34–34. 8 indexed citations
3.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., et al.. (2016). Risky use and misuse of alcohol and cigarettes in psychiatric inpatients: a screening questionnaire study. Comprehensive Psychiatry. 70. 9–16. 7 indexed citations
4.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., et al.. (2015). Parkinson-Krankheit und Psychosen. Neuropsychiatrie. 29(1). 1–13. 7 indexed citations
5.
Maremmani, Icro, P. Pani, Matteo Pacini, et al.. (2010). Subtyping patients with heroin addiction at treatment entry: factor derived from the Self-Report Symptom Inventory (SCL-90). Annals of General Psychiatry. 9(1). 15–15. 44 indexed citations
6.
Giupponi, Giancarlo, Jacopo V. Bizzarri, Roger Pycha, et al.. (2010). Socioeconomic Risk Factors and Depressive Symptoms in Alcohol Use Disorders Among Male Suicides in South Tirol, Italy. Journal of Addictive Diseases. 29(4). 466–474. 5 indexed citations
7.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., et al.. (2009). Comorbidity with anxiety and substance use disorders in patients with schizophrenia. Giornale italiano di psicopatologia/Journal of psychopathology/Italian journal of psychopathology. 15. 1 indexed citations
8.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., Paola Rucci, Alfredo Sbrana, et al.. (2008). Substance use in severe mental illness: self-medication and vulnerability factors. Psychiatry Research. 165(1-2). 88–95. 49 indexed citations
9.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., Alfredo Sbrana, Paola Rucci, et al.. (2007). The spectrum of substance abuse in bipolar disorder: reasons for use, sensation seeking and substance sensitivity. Bipolar Disorders. 9(3). 213–220. 67 indexed citations
10.
Frank, Ellen, Elaine M. Boland, Danielle M. Novick, Jacopo V. Bizzarri, & Paola Rucci. (2007). Association between illicit drug and alcohol use and first manic episode. Pharmacology Biochemistry and Behavior. 86(2). 395–400. 15 indexed citations
11.
Sbrana, Alfredo, Jacopo V. Bizzarri, Paola Rucci, et al.. (2007). Family History of Psychiatric Disorders and Alcohol and Substance Misuse in Patients with Bipolar I Disorder, Substance Use Disorder, or Both. American Journal on Addictions. 16(3). 227–231. 5 indexed citations
12.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., Paola Rucci, Alfredo Sbrana, et al.. (2006). Reasons for substance use and vulnerability factors in patients with substance use disorder and anxiety or mood disorders. Addictive Behaviors. 32(2). 384–391. 32 indexed citations
13.
Bizzarri, Jacopo V., et al.. (2005). Dual Diagnosis and Quality of Life in Patients in Treatment for Opioid Dependence. Substance Use & Misuse. 40(12). 1765–1776. 82 indexed citations
14.
Sbrana, Alfredo, Jacopo V. Bizzarri, Paola Rucci, et al.. (2004). The spectrum of substance use in mood and anxiety disorders. Comprehensive Psychiatry. 46(1). 6–13. 40 indexed citations
